It appears like Bethesda has (deliberately or not) dropped a brand new cellular recreation set in a well-recognized world. The Elder Scrolls: Castles It’s a constructing administration recreation harking back to Emergency shelter. The title, was first noticed by a Reddit consumer u/tracteurman (via GamesRadar), is out there for Android however not iOS.
The Elder Scrolls: Castles He duties you with controlling the fort – and your dynasty. “Oversee your topics because the years cross, households develop, and new rulers take the throne.” Play store description is studying. It describes a real-life day within the recreation and covers a yr inside the digital world.
Its gameplay contains primary parts acquainted from constructing administration simulations: customizing the fort, including and increasing rooms, adorning, putting monuments, and assigning employees to stations. Moreover, you may create heroes to embark on “epic quests” to fight traditional Elder Scrolls enemies.
The “New Options” part of the Play Retailer itemizing says “Welcome to Early Entry,” which at the least means that the sport was most likely meant to be a closed beta. Nonetheless, it’s downloadable and playable for anybody with a Play Retailer account on the time of publication. We have reached out to Bethesda to seek out out if the sport’s silent rollout was intentional, and we’ll replace this text if we discover out extra.
The Elder Scrolls: Castles Free in Google Play Store. It’s rated “Teen” because of violence and suggestive themes.
